I work as the public geek at a public library in Maryland. Libraries can be a good entry point for open source. My library has been committed to open source for more than 25 years, so my place on work is already fully on board already, but I visit other public libraries in the Washington DC-area to nudge them forward.
For raising open source awareness using public libraries I recommend these steps: 1. Get to know the staff at your local public library. Find out how open minded they are. If they are not so open minded, don't try to change them. Just move on. They are not worth your time. If they are open minded, tell them that you'd like to volunteer to teach a workshop on LibreOffice. For me, LibreOffice Draw is the most enjoyable entry point. I use the speech bubbles (callouts) in Draw on top of funny animal photos from the web. Kids love it if you ask them, "What do you think this dog is saying? What is this elephant saying? What is this monkey saying?" Then, type their text into the speech bubble, print it out -- and they become a walking testimonial for LibreOffice. 2. Point out to library staff that open source promotes digital inclusion. You can share with them an article I wrote for PCWorld magazine, back in 2011. "Does Free Software Promote Dignity." For the past year, I've been having a blast using LibreOffice Calc to create a fun, free paper-based math game which promotes conversations about numbers around the dining room table. Public libraries, by definition, are interested in storytelling. Did you know you can LibreOffice Draw to do 8K storytelling on YouTube?
